About A. Rango
A. Rango is a scholar working on Atmospheric Science, Ecology, Water Science and Technology, Global and Planetary Change and Environmental Engineering, having authored 191 papers that have together received 7.2k indexed citations. Recurring topics across this work include Cryospheric studies and observations (87 papers), Hydrology and Watershed Management Studies (60 papers), Climate change and permafrost (51 papers), Remote Sensing in Agriculture (37 papers), Rangeland and Wildlife Management (28 papers), Remote Sensing and LiDAR Applications (24 papers), Arctic and Antarctic ice dynamics (23 papers) and Soil Moisture and Remote Sensing (18 papers). The work is most often cited by research in Atmospheric Science (3.5k citations), Environmental Engineering (2.1k citations), Water Science and Technology (1.7k citations), Global and Planetary Change (2.4k citations) and Ecology (2.3k citations). A. Rango has collaborated with scholars based in United States, Switzerland and Netherlands. Frequent co-authors include Andrea S. Laliberte, J. Martinec, A. T. C. Chang, Jeffrey E. Herrick, James L. Foster, David R. DeWalle, Kris M. Havstad, William P. Kustas, Dorothy K. Hall and C. M. Steele. Their work appears in journals such as JAWRA Journal of the American Water Resources Association, Hydrology research, Remote Sensing of Environment, Hydrological Sciences Journal and IEEE Transactions on Geoscience and Remote Sensing.
